Edenred: suspicions of collusion in prepaid tickets

(CercleFinance.com) - According to Le Figaro, the French competition authority is about to fine the main companies offering prepaid restaurant tickets in France, i.
e. Edenred (Ticket Restaurant), Sodexo (Chèque Restaurant), Natixis Intertitres (Chèque de Table) and Up (Chèque Déjeuner).

In a market that is keeping its head above water today (+0.35% just before noon), the Edenred share is down around 0,5% in morning trading, while Sodexo is pretty flat.

The French competition regulator blames these companies for implementing a system which, between 2002 and the end of 2015, enabled them to exchange information regularly on their commercial strategy. This enabled them to close the market and prevent the emergence of new competitors, the paper writes.
